Broken Rotor Bar Fault Diagnosis in Induction Motors using Resampling Based Order Tracking Analysis Method

Abstract

Induction motors are the most popular motors used in the industry because of their simple structure, steadfast operation, and high efficiency. Unexpected failures of these motors reduce the production capacity while increasing the maintenance and expenditure cost. So condition monitoring motors and troubleshooting methods are highly necessary for the electrical motors. In this proposed study, the effect of broken rotor bar faults on motor current signal in three-phased motors was examined under stationary and non-stationary conditions. The proposed method contains clear information about the fault under both operation conditions.
